Vintage Journalist, David Adekunle Passing Leaves AMJON In Grief

The Association of Maritime Journalists of Nigeria (AMJON) regrets to announce the passing of David Gbemisola Adekunle whose untimely death occurred on Sunday, 4th January, 2026.

The President of AMJON, Vera Osokpo, and members of the group are devastated by the sad news of Adekunle’s demise.
An obituary of his passing has already been announced by the family.

It reads: “With total submission to the will of Almighty God, the family of Adekunle hereby announces the passing of our beloved son, brother, husband, father, and uncle, late David Gbemisola Adekunle aka Honourable, who passed onto glory on Sunday, January 4, 2026.”
It stated that the Service of Songs would hold on Monday, January 12, 2026, by 4:00 pm at No. 5, Lawal Close, Abule Taylor, U-Turn Bustop, Abule Egba, Lagos.
The funeral, according to the details released by the family, will be held on Tuesday, January 13, 2026, at 10:00am at Lantoro Cemetery, Abeokuta, Ogun State.

Until his death, Adekunle was a staff of Voice of Nigeria (VON) as well as a member of AMJON.
He is survived by his wife and children
Speaking on the unfortunate development, President of AMJON, Vera Osokpo, described Adekunle’s passing as shocking and devastating.

Osokpo called on members of the Association as well as industry stakeholders to rally support the family at this critical period of family grief
